The specialized freight trucking industry in the United States is a significant economic force, worth over $125 billion annually. This robust sector is experiencing steady growth, driven primarily by nationwide infrastructure projects and the increasing demand for renewable energy transport.
Scale is a defining characteristic of this industry, with more than 10 million oversize/overweight permits issued annually across the country. These permits primarily facilitate the transport of construction equipment, generators, turbines, and agricultural machinery.
Most heavy hauls involve substantial loads weighing between 40,000 to 120,000 pounds and spanning up to 20 feet wide, highlighting the specialized expertise required for safe and efficient transport.
California stands out among the top three states for oversize transport demand, a position attributed to its bustling ports, extensive agricultural operations, and thriving technology manufacturing centers.
Coastal states like California face additional complexity due to environmental protection zones along transport routes, with approximately 15% of heavy hauls involving marine-related industries.
Customer expectations in this specialized industry are clear and demanding. A recent industry survey revealed that 92% of heavy equipment buyers consider on-time delivery and damage-free transport their top priorities.

All oversize loads entering the City of Tuscumbia must conform to the requirements set by the Alabama Department of Transportation.
In general, any vehicle over 12 feet in width, 14.5 feet in height, and within the Class 3 weight class should obtain an oversize load permit from the Tuscumbia Public Works Department.
Additionally, all oversized loads must be escorted by a trained flag person during peak hours (7am-9am and 4pm-6pm) to ensure public safety.
Detailed escort vehicle requirements for Tuscumbia include a minimum of two licensed drivers, one of which must be certified in flagging procedures. Escort vehicles are required for all oversized loads exceeding 40 feet in length or weighing over 50 tons.
The Tuscumbia Police Department offers escorted route services during peak hours; fees start at $150 per hour with a minimum of 2-hour booking.
To apply for an oversize load permit in Tuscumbia, please visit the City's Public Works Department website or call (205) 937-0300 to initiate the application process.
Applicants must provide at least 14 days advance notice to obtain an oversize load permit.
All oversized loads are restricted from traveling on weekends or during designated holiday periods.
Additionally, oversized loads exceeding 10 feet in width are prohibited from traveling on Tuscumbia's Main Street between 11am-2pm daily.
The standard permit fee for an oversize load in Tuscumbia is $200, plus any additional fees based on route complexity and load size.
Fees may be adjusted accordingly for oversized loads exceeding 50 tons or requiring police escort services.
